版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
1、某某某学校 基于小波变换的图像压缩与仿真学 院: 电控学院 专 业: 控制理论与控制工程 姓 名: 。 学 号: 。 指导教师: 。 完成时间: 2011年12月16号 基于小波变换的图像压缩与仿真1设计概述:图像压缩是当今信息时代迫切需求的一门图像处理技术,它极大地减少了图像的数据量,为图像的存储、传输提供了方便。小波变换本是一种广泛用于图像压缩的有效方法,而Matlab则是一套高性能的数值计算和可视化软件,它集数值分析、矩阵运算、信号处理和图像显示于一体,附带的小波分析工具箱功能强大,可以完成小波分析的绝大部分工作。本文将采用小波变换对图像进行特定层数分解,以得到预期的压缩比,利用Matl
2、ab编程,调用小波分析工具箱相关函数,对图像进行简单处理,实现图像的压缩,达到图像数据量减少的功效。2 图像压缩原理: 对于给定的任何图像,图像都能分解成一个轮廓信号(低频子图)和水平、垂直、对角线三个方向上的细节信号(高频子图),相应的轮廓信号又可以进一步分解。而图像的主要能量部分是低频部分,而且人眼视觉系统对低频部分更为敏感,所以可以对低频部分进行低压缩比,对高频部分相应采用较高压缩比,最终再将所有的分量进行图像重构,重构后的图像即是预期压缩处理后的图像。3 图像压缩过程:3.1使用小波分解函数实现图像压缩: 3.1.1程序代码 A0=imread(D:rose.jpg); A1=rgb2
3、gray(A0); A=double(A1); subplot(2,2,1); imshow(A1); axis square; title(原图像); disp(1); whos(A) %对图像用小波进行层小波分解 C,S=wavedec2(A,2,bior3.7); %提取小波分解结构中的一层的低频系数和高频系数 CA1=appcoef2(C,S,bior3.7,1); %水平方向 CH1=detcoef2(h,C,S,1);%垂直方向 CV1=detcoef2(v,C,S,1);%对角线方向 CD1=detcoef2(d,C,S,1); %各频率成份重构 A1=wrcoef2(a,C,S
4、,bior3.7,1); %可以选择不同的小波,根据应用而定 H1=wrcoef2(h,C,S,bior3.7,1); V1=wrcoef2(v,C,S,bior3.7,1); D1=wrcoef2(d,C,S,bior3.7,1); C1=A1,H1;V1,D1; %显示分频信息 subplot(2,2,2); imshow(C1); axis square; title(分解后低频和高频的信息); %CA1=0.5*CA1; %改变图像亮度并显示 subplot(2,2,3);image(CA1);axis square;title(第一次压缩图像); disp(2);whos(CA1)
5、%保留小波分解第二层低频信息进行压缩 %CA2=0.25*CA2; %改变图像亮度并显示 CA2=appcoef2(C,S,bior3.7,2); subplot(2,2,4);image(CA2);axis square;title(第二次压缩图像); disp(3);whos(CA2) 3.1.2图像压缩仿真结果图如图1所示: 当选取不同小波时,图像的压缩程度会有所不同,具体选择应该适实际情况而定。 图(1)图像压缩仿真结果图 3.1.3仿真数据结果如表(1)所示:表(1)图像压缩数据结果:NameSizeBytesClassAttibutesA 3201x4266double 右上CA1
6、967x1287 double 左下CA2491x651 double右下 3.1.4结果分析 从表(1)中数据可以看出,图像的大小在进行压缩之后确实减小了,所占的空间相应的也减小了,即通过使用小波分解函数对图像的压缩达到了预期效果;如上压缩图像的方法是基于分解系数矩阵的,由于图像信息主要集中在小波分解的近似系数矩阵中,因此可以使用该图像分解的近似系数矩阵作为图像的编码。然而,此方法却比较粗糙,若想对图像进行比较细致的压缩可以可虑小波压缩函数来实现,例如,函数wdencmp.简单实现如下: A=imread(D:rose.jpg); A1=rgb2gray(A); c,s=wavedec2(A
7、1,3,db1); alp=1.5;m=2.7*prod(s(1,:); t,n=wdcbm2(c,s,alp,m)t = 12.5000 17.2500 12.5000 12.5000 17.2500 12.5000 12.5000 17.2500 12.5000n = 25920 39906 73313 B0,B1,B2,k1,k0=wdencmp(lvd,c,s,db1,3,t,h); subplot(1,2,1),image(A1); subplot(1,2,2),image(B0); disp(恢复百分比),k0恢复百分比k0 = 99.7396 disp(压缩百分比),k1压缩百分比k1 = 95.6090运行结果图如图(2)所示:图(2)使用小波压缩函数实现图像压缩4 心得体会:整个设计过程中遇到了不少问题,但最终通过查书、网上搜索都一一解决了,其实每一个遇到的问题对我来说都是一种升华。伴随着一种喜悦流淌在心中,随着设计的一步步完善我们学到的不仅仅是知识,还有一种态度,那就是正确认真的对待每一次尝试。这是对知识的渴望,对未来的憧憬,以及为理想而奋斗的原动力。对于这样一种大作业,虽看似
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2026年村委会文体活动方案策划
- 2026年医院科室质量与安全培训计划
- 高中化学 第3章 自然界中的元素 第3节 硫的转化2教案 鲁科版必修1
- 2026年幼儿园校外活动方案设计与实施
- 九年级利润的题目及答案
- 企业内容运营管理方案
- 企业雷电防护检查方案
- 企业客户服务进度跟踪方案
- 八年级生物下册 第五单元 生命的演化 第一章 生命的起源和进化 第三节 生物进化的历程教学设计设计(新版)济南版
- 企业回款对账管理方案
- 合作投钱协议合同范本
- 2024年设备监理师考试题库及答案参考
- 变电站GIS等主设备无尘化安装方案
- DL 5068-2014 发电厂化学设计规范
- 《道路运输组织技术》课件-第五章 道路旅客运输
- 妇科手术快速康复治疗
- (2024年)过敏性休克的急救及处理流程课件
- 国家开放大学《Python语言基础》实验1:Python 基础环境熟悉参考答案
- 2024届北京十一学校物理八年级第二学期期末考试模拟试题含解析
- 湖北省黄冈市2024年中考历史模拟试卷及答案
- 预防接种妈妈班课堂小结
评论
0/150
提交评论